World News: 20 June 2023 Brazil Do Kwon Global Warming Himalaya Hindu Kush India International Yoga Day Iran Kindergarten Luna Narendra Modi Russia Shark Smuggling Taipei Taiwan TerraUSD Ukraine United Nations World News +